Dial: the spacing is correct for the JAPAN 6309 - 704L T text (good sign). I can't tell if the day and date window are beveled correctly. Most aftermarket dials do not have the beveled edge. The green WATER RESIST text is a common deterioration of the original orange/red text. Overall if the day/date window bevel is pronounced like in voere's watch then I think you're looking at an original dial.
EDIT - just zoomed in on the dial and there is no bevel to the window and also the lume plots are a little too poorly applied. I'll change my opinion to AM dial unless you have more photos.
Hands: Look original to me, the lume application seiko used for the hands is different form the dial for the 6309 and often times there's a different color shade as the dial plots become more yellow/orange and the hands are white/cream.
Bezel: that's an AM insert, numbers are too thick, dots too thick, little too high from the inner edge, pearl size too small.
